Conflict reported at Polish club Radomiak Radom involving manager Bruno Baltazar
Radomiak Radom has secured its place in the Polish Ekstraklasa for the upcoming season, triggering an automatic contract renewal for manager Bruno Baltazar. However, reports from Polish media, specifically citing journalist Mateusz Borek, indicate that a physical altercation occurred within the club's staff. The incident reportedly involved Bruno Baltazar, the club's sporting director Antonio Ribeiro, and assistant coach Emanuel Ribeiro. Emanuel Ribeiro, who is the brother of the sporting director, allegedly intervened during the dispute between Baltazar and Antonio Ribeiro. While the club successfully avoided relegation, the internal stability of the team is currently being questioned. The potential consequences of this clash for the future of the 49-year-old Portuguese manager remain unclear despite the recently activated contract extension. The reports have circulated widely in Cypriot sports media, referencing Baltazar's previous coaching roles at AEL and APOEL.
